WebSep 28, 2024 · Two Methods to Shorten the Drawer Box. Drop down a drawer box size. For Undermount Soft Close Slides. Move the back panel of the drawer box (Cut the back out) Using the drawers existing slides, it is possible to move the back panel of the drawer box forward to create the space needed behind the drawer box. For ... attorney kyle kaufmanWebThe width of the drawer will depend on slide chosen and the side-to-side clearance needed for that slide. Side-to-side allowances range from 3/8" overall to 1/2" overall, depending on series chosen. Depth of the drawer should match the slide chosen. (I.e., If you choose an 18” drawer slide, the drawer box will have to 18” deep also, and so on.) g1 portal amazonas
